The history of a family farm in Suffolk, and its efforts to show that increasing wildlife diversity is compatible with modern high-yielding arable farming features in a new DVD from Essex-based Second Sight Productions.
“Land of our Fathers” tells the story of Lodge Farm at Westhorpe since it came into the possession of the Barker family, with cousins Patrick and Brian Barker explaining their mission to create an environmentally responsible business, which has brought them wide recognition, including FWAG’s Silver Lapwing award.
